If you listen carefully as a condor passes close overhead, you can sometimes hear the air whistle through its flight feathers.
The wind song of the condor is the music of hope.
Hope that America's largest bird will once again fly free, without the shackles of number tags and radio transmitters.
Hope that by preserving the condor we open the way for protecting less majestic but equally vital species from extinction.
Hope that our children and grandchildren may one day enjoy the flight of the condor.
Hope that by saving this ancient bird, we can save ourselves.
